Description

• Agile System Engineer responsible for systems engineering activities across the full lifecycle • Collaborate with customers and suppliers to execute Systems Engineering activities • Focus on Model Based Systems Engineering • Define and lead the engineering life cycle • Manage compliance assessments at systems of systems, system and lower-level systems & services levels • Oversee development of lower-level designs • Produce detailed engineering artefacts • Conduct cost/benefit/technical trade studies

Requirements

• Strong experience with architecture modelling tools (e.g. Sparx Enterprise Architect, MagicDraw Cameo) • Strong experience with Architecture Modelling Frameworks and Languages (e.g. TOGAF, MODAF, NAF, SysML, Archimate) • Success in working within large-scale, mission critical and complex integration programmes • Ability to work with a number of stakeholders and suppliers, working across organizational boundaries as appropriate • Experience of developing system behavioural diagrams, modelling interfaces and developing models to encapsulate functional requirements • Demonstrable successes within the System Engineering environment • Excellent customer facing skills, including being able to ingest large volumes of requirements and information developing clear understanding of customer hot-buttons and needs • Demonstrable knowledge and cognisance of adjacent disciplines, including programme management, customer relationship management, supplier management and service management • In-depth experience of conducting detailed systems engineering trade solutions to assess options & feasibility, and define optimal solutions • Strong knowledge of requirements and user scenario development in both text-based and model-based approaches • Understanding designing / delivering systems in a Virtualised Environment • Experience of working with Service Oriented Architectures • A strong working knowledge of current IT risks, security implementations, and computer operating and software programs. • Excellent understanding of Confidentiality, Integrity and Availability (CIA) and practical experience in applying that • Experience in defining derived security requirements for a system, and managing traceability • Experience of gaining and maintaining accreditation for secure/sensitive systems • Experience in producing security documentation sets (such as SyOPS, RMADs, Security Management Plan, ISMS and DART submissions)
